Archiving data by using the console


This topic explains the use of console to execute the archival process for one-time run and to view the detailed status of the archival process.

Before you begin

Before you archive the reports data warehouse data by using the T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se console, ensure that these prerequisites are met.

Important: Applicable only for T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se version 8.9.04.002

On SQL Server 2012, the archival process fails with the following error message: Error = [Microsoft][SQL Server Native Client 11.0]Warning: BCP import with a format file will convert empty strings in delimited columns to NULL.

Workaround: This error occurs due to a limitation in SQL Server 2012. To resolve the issue, install SQL Server 2012 SP1.

To archive reports data warehouse data

  1. Launch the T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se console.

    Perform the following steps to access the console:
    1. Use the following URL to open the T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se login page:
      https://<T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se hostname>:<portNumber>/tssa-dw
    2. In the User Name and Password fields, enter the T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se administrator credentials.
      Default user name: DWAdmin
      By default, the password is hidden. To view the password, click ViewPassword.png.
    3. In Site, select a site. The Primary Site is the default site.
    4. In Authentication Method, select a authentication method. SRP is the default authentication method.
    5. Click LOG IN.
  2. From the ETL Management menu, select Database Archive/Restore.

    Note

    The ETL Management menu appears in the user interface only if the product has been configured.

  3. On the Configure Archive Settings page, configure the archival settings.

    Notes

    The Configure Archival Settings page appears only when you run the archival process for the first time. For subsequent archival process runs, the Archival Settings page appears, on which you can change your archival settings again.

    Click Reset to revert to the previous settings.

    The Configure Archival Settings page enables you to configure the following parameters to run the archival process. 

    Field definitions

    Field

    Description

    Archive Directory Location

    Directory on the Database Server hosting the Reports Data Warehouse Database where you want to store the archived data.

    The archive directory location must exist on a local drive.

    Domain name

    Domain for which you want to archive data

    Retention Period (Months)

    Number of months for which you want to retain data for a domain

    Notes:

    • The retention period for the JOB ACTIVITY domain must be the maximum. All other domains can have their retention period equal to or smaller than this domain.
    • You must consider the space available in the secondary storage location while setting the retention periods for the domains. For example, if you want to retain data only for a short period, such as 3 months, you must ensure that the secondary storage location has adequate space to store the archived files.

    The settings saved on this page are also used by the archival job when you run that job from TrueSight Server Automation. For more details, see Archiving-data-by-using-TrueSight-Server-Automation-jobs.

  4. Click Save
  5. On the Archival Settings page, verify the settings. 

    The Archival Settings page shows the archival settings that you configured on the Configure Archival Settings page. Also, this page provides the following links:

    Link definition

    Link

    Description

    Run Archive Now

    Enables you to run the archival process immediately

    To schedule an archival process, see running archival using TrueSight Server Automation jobs.

    Change Retention Period

    Enables you to change the retention period and archive directory location

    Run Restore

    Enables you to configure restore settings, such as the domain name and its restore period

    Note

    To change the settings, click the Change Retention Period link. The Configure Archival Settings page appears.

  6. Click the Run Archive Now link. 
  7. When you are prompted for confirmation, click Yes.
    An archival job is created that runs the archival process. 
  8. (Optional) View the status of the archival job using the TrueSight Server Automation - Data Warehouse console, as described in Viewing-the-status-of-an-archival-job.

Note

When you run the archival process by using the console, the messages are written to the <TSSA-DWInstallationDirectory>/logs/bds-ui.log file. When you run the archival process by using a TrueSight Server Automation job, the messages are written to the <TSSA-DWInstallationDirectory>/logs/archival.log file.
